VARON是一款針對(duì)Soc開(kāi)發(fā)的硬件仿真進(jìn)行優(yōu)化的軟件,運(yùn)行于Cent OS Linux系統(tǒng),需要有一定的VCS使用基礎(chǔ),適用于集成度偏高的Soc開(kāi)發(fā)。VARON通過(guò)自主研發(fā)的IP連接到開(kāi)發(fā)系統(tǒng),并監(jiān)視AXI總線上的多種屬性和性能,從而使開(kāi)發(fā)者能夠更直觀的觀測(cè)系統(tǒng)的運(yùn)行情況,從而有針對(duì)性的進(jìn)行優(yōu)化調(diào)整。
總線驗(yàn)證技術(shù)
(1)AMBA(AHB / AXI):許多半導(dǎo)體制造商已經(jīng)啟動(dòng)了基于ARM總線的驗(yàn)證環(huán)境,每個(gè)公司都充分執(zhí)行了協(xié)議檢查。但是,他們很少使用基于硬件的驗(yàn)證環(huán)境來(lái)驗(yàn)證性能,例如設(shè)備制造商要求的總線速度,DDR控制器負(fù)載以及固件的吞吐量。VARON使用AMBA性能驗(yàn)證IP“ VARON-AHB”,并提供性能驗(yàn)證環(huán)境構(gòu)建服務(wù),以在開(kāi)發(fā)初期通過(guò)仿真以及總線體系結(jié)構(gòu)(例如總線配置和總線帶寬)來(lái)執(zhí)行總線性能驗(yàn)證。我們建議通過(guò)檢查對(duì)性能進(jìn)行質(zhì)量保證驗(yàn)證,并使用實(shí)際固件在實(shí)際機(jī)器上對(duì)總線性能進(jìn)行驗(yàn)證。
(2)OCP:OCP是一種開(kāi)放式體系結(jié)構(gòu)核心協(xié)議,它是一種不依賴于CPU的核心協(xié)議,可以在不降低總線性能的情況下開(kāi)發(fā)高度可重用的IP。將具有不同總線標(biāo)準(zhǔn)的IP連接到OCP通道,可以在不知道總線的情況下配置系統(tǒng)。驗(yàn)證點(diǎn)包括基于命令的協(xié)議,基于分組的數(shù)據(jù)發(fā)送/接收以及線程功能的操作驗(yàn)證。但是,目前有許多可選信號(hào)作為標(biāo)準(zhǔn),因此需要花費(fèi)很多精力來(lái)設(shè)置和驗(yàn)證驗(yàn)證環(huán)境。考慮到上述情況,Vtech提出了一種利用拆分交易類型總線驗(yàn)證技術(shù)的驗(yàn)證服務(wù)。
模擬仿真的設(shè)計(jì)流程
演示樣本設(shè)計(jì)
框圖 每個(gè)主機(jī)有8個(gè)讀通道和8個(gè)寫(xiě)通道
操作時(shí)序 運(yùn)行100,000時(shí)鐘,單位時(shí)間=200時(shí)鐘
AXI時(shí)間測(cè)量
AXI讀事務(wù)
AXI寫(xiě)事務(wù)
AXI時(shí)間測(cè)量
責(zé)任編輯:xj
原文標(biāo)題:AXI總線高性能分析儀——VARON(二)
文章出處:【微信公眾號(hào):FPGA技術(shù)支持】歡迎添加關(guān)注!文章轉(zhuǎn)載請(qǐng)注明出處。
-
分析儀
+關(guān)注
關(guān)注
0文章
1545瀏覽量
52286 -
AXI總線
+關(guān)注
關(guān)注
0文章
66瀏覽量
14324
原文標(biāo)題:AXI總線高性能分析儀——VARON(二)
文章出處:【微信號(hào):HK-FPGA_Dep,微信公眾號(hào):FPGA技術(shù)支持】歡迎添加關(guān)注!文章轉(zhuǎn)載請(qǐng)注明出處。
發(fā)布評(píng)論請(qǐng)先 登錄
相關(guān)推薦
奧松電子建設(shè)粵港澳大灣區(qū)首個(gè)智能傳感技術(shù)概念驗(yàn)證中心
車(chē)載總線監(jiān)控分析及仿真工具 - VBA
![車(chē)載<b class='flag-5'>總線</b>監(jiān)控分析及仿真工具 - VBA](https://file1.elecfans.com/web3/M00/04/9E/wKgZO2d2SAeAAf30AABTLlxC5A8869.png)
不同類型的總線技術(shù)對(duì)比
總線技術(shù)在智能家居中的應(yīng)用
CAN總線技術(shù)的未來(lái)趨勢(shì)
前端總線頻率的類型是什么?
RS485總線與CAN總線有什么區(qū)別
技術(shù)小課堂 | CAN總線應(yīng)用常見(jiàn)問(wèn)題(1)
![<b class='flag-5'>技術(shù)</b>小課堂 | CAN<b class='flag-5'>總線</b>應(yīng)用常見(jiàn)問(wèn)題(1)](https://file1.elecfans.com/web2/M00/ED/8F/wKgaomZn7DyANuPyAAAWqK4UW-A383.png)
一種供電總線技術(shù)POWERBUS二總線
二總線——MCU有線數(shù)據(jù)傳輸
工業(yè)控制機(jī)常用總線技術(shù)有哪些
大規(guī)模 SoC 原型驗(yàn)證面臨哪些技術(shù)挑戰(zhàn)?
![大規(guī)模 SoC 原型<b class='flag-5'>驗(yàn)證</b>面臨哪些<b class='flag-5'>技術(shù)</b>挑戰(zhàn)?](https://file.elecfans.com/web2/M00/4B/6A/pYYBAGKoTXWAFdqwAAAWmg44LUs841.png)
運(yùn)動(dòng)控制器/運(yùn)動(dòng)控制卡配套ZCAN總線ZIO模塊的使用
![運(yùn)動(dòng)控制器/運(yùn)動(dòng)控制卡配套ZCAN<b class='flag-5'>總線</b>ZIO模塊的使用](https://file1.elecfans.com/web2/M00/C6/CD/wKgZomYMuZeAXQgrAAFtMPdB3DA609.png)
基于KNX總線技術(shù)設(shè)計(jì)的智能照明控制系統(tǒng)
![基于KNX<b class='flag-5'>總線</b><b class='flag-5'>技術(shù)</b>設(shè)計(jì)的智能照明控制系統(tǒng)](https://file1.elecfans.com//web2/M00/C6/A7/wKgaomYCKi2AJLGZAAQu5IPSe0E776.png)
評(píng)論